Slow cooked Authentic Andhra Curry & cauliflower rice(keto)

Spurthi
Spurthi @cook_3861158
India

I'm currently doing Keto diet and so far it has been going great and I have posted few recipes inspired by it . This is one of them.
I was meant to make chicken fry 😅and slow cooked the chicken on the stove and discovered this amazing flavorful dish. Unfortunately, I don't have a crockpot, I made this on my regular stove and deep bottomed pot
If you are not used to Indian cooking, this recipe may seems big lengthy, but trust me it's totally worth it.
So far, this has been the best Indian chicken curry I have cooked < quoted by me and my husband as well>😆😆😆

Ingredients

  • 1whole chicken, washed and cut into bite size pieces
  • 1onions, chopped
  • 2-3cardamoms
  • 1-2 tbspghee
  • Salt
  • Few springs of curry leaves
  • 1 tbsptamarind paste
  • 1/4 tsptumeric powder
  • For the masala:
  • 1 tbspcoriander seeds/ powder
  • 1 tbspcumin seeds/powder
  • Few peppercorns
  • 1/2 inchcinnamon
  • 3cloves
  • 1/4 tbspmustard seeds
  • 1/2 tbspfennel seeds
  • 3-4dried red chillies, 2 if u like mild
  • 2onions chopped
  • 1 tbspginger garlic paste
  • 2 tbspghee

Steps

  1. 1

    First dry roast the masala ingredients mentioned above except the onions and ginger garlic paste. Let it cool and keep aside

  2. 2

    Just heat some ghee in a pan, fry the onions til translucent, add some ginger garlic paste,cook till the raw smells is gone and set a side to cool

  3. 3

    Once cooked, grind the step 1 dry ingredients first and then add the fried onions with 1 tbsp of tamarind paste tumeric powder and little water and blend it to a smooth consistency.

  4. 4

    Heat a deep bottomed pan, add ghee, fry the cardamoms for 30 seconds, add the onions and the curry leaves and fry till onions are golden brown.

  5. 5

    Add the chicken pieces and prepared masala puree and mix well. Add water till the chicken looks immersed.

  6. 6

    Cover and cook on low heat for 30 to 40mins.

  7. 7

    Remove the lid and season with salt

  8. 8

    Cook for another 40 to 50mins depending on how much gravy u like. If u want less gravy, cook longer.

  9. 9

    Once u get desired consistency, turn off the stove and serve on a plate with cauliflower rice

    A picture of step 9 of Slow cooked Authentic Andhra Curry & cauliflower rice(keto).
  10. 10

    If you are not on keto diet, you can enjoy with Naan or any kind of flat bread. This is what my husband had

    A picture of step 10 of Slow cooked Authentic Andhra Curry & cauliflower rice(keto).
  11. 11

    The meat turned out soo juicy and tender. Had to take a picture while eating.

    A picture of step 11 of Slow cooked Authentic Andhra Curry & cauliflower rice(keto).
  12. 12

    Bonapetit ♡♡♡
